A Chinese artist named Ai Weiwei has been detained by the Chinese government for his anti-government views and his oppositional viewpoints. The interesting thing about this man is he is an avid user of Twitter and Facebook as means for his social commentary, and many are saying that it is because of his use of these mediums that the Chinese government decided to take him into custody. An interview with Radio Australia (located here: http://bit.ly/hM4YWE) shows how some experts believe Weiwei's abduction is in some ways caused by his presence on social media.
The Executive Secretary of China Human Rights Lawyers' Concern Group had this to say:
"Instead of just criticizing the government, he would try to make use of the internet as a tool, to call for people to do something funny - to ridicule the government and also to help the people to find the arrested or detained human rights defenders, in very creative ways. So I think he attracted so many people to follow him on his Twitter, so many people want to be his friend on his Facebook, so I think that's why the public security becomes so anxious about his influence."
The interesting thing about this excerpt is the notion that Weiwei's activism was not considered much of a threat until he took it to Twitter and Facebook. Weiwei has been an activist for many years now. The 53-year-old artist has had many things to say about the wrongdoings of the government, but it wasn't until he took to the web and had a platform that spanned nations and cultural divisions that he became a threat.
The internet offers us a great deal of potential for the furthering of democracy, but with that comes the increased scrutiny and censorship from oppressive governments.
"[Weiwei] would make use of very courageous ways to make other people think about the issues. So he became a very influential figure on the internet."

S/R Paper 3: eXistenZ
eXistenZ is a film directed by David Cronenberg that shows a world in which humanity has access to games that allow us to fully engage as active citizens in a virtually real world through the use of “game-pods” that connect into our body through “bio-ports” in our spine. Allegra Gellar is introduced as the “world’s greatest game designer,” and the film opens with her leading a test group of consumers through a trial of her newest game called eXistenZ. After an attempted assassination on Allegra’s life, marketing trainee Ted Pikul evacuates the area with Allegra. Fearing that the game may be corrupted, she believes she can only fix it by bringing “someone friendly” into the game with her. A man at a gas station who is bent on killing Allegra injects Ted with a bio-port despite him having a “phobia about having his body penetrated surgically” so that he can go into the game with her, but the bio-port ends up being faulty and damages Allegra’s game-pod. When the game-pod is repaired and Ted receives a new bio-port, both Allegra and Ted enter the game. Involved in a new virtual world, Ted finds it difficult to distinguish between real and virtual. “What about our new identities?” Ted asks. “They’ll take care of themselves,” Allegra responds. Ted finds himself doing things that Allegra says are his character and not him, offering the viewer the question of whether or not virtual reality can go too far and blur the lines between what is reality and what is virtual. Feeling compelled to act uncontrollably, Ted builds a gun from his food at a Chinese restaurant and kills the waiter thinking he was an enemy. Ted eventually finds out that the waiter was actually their contact and that a man named Nourish is a double agent. Allegra almost bleeds to death after an infected pod is cut from her body, but she survives and stabs Nourish in the back. Allegra and Ted wake up in the ski lodge where they started, but a game character comes in the room showing them that they are not yet back in reality. Allegra kills Ted after she believes he is conspiring against her, and they both wake up to find themselves in a room hooked up to a virtual reality game called tranCendenZ. Ted and Allegra eventually kill the designer of tranCendenz, but the viewer is left uninformed about whether this occurred in real space or in the virtual space.
eXistenZ continually projects a world saturated in technological innovation and virtual realities where the line between virtual and reality is blurred to the point of confusion. Ted is faced with multiple situations throughout the film where he has anxiety about the nature of the virtual space and is compelled to say and do things he doesn’t want or intend to say or do. “I find this disgusting but I can’t help myself,” Ted says as he eats a meal of obscure and unappetizing creatures. Cronenberg communicates a world that allows us to be someone we are not, and proposes that there are instances in the virtual space where we are compelled to be something we are not. In the virtual world, Ted proposes that there “is an element of psychosis.” The world according to eXistenZ is a world that occurs in the virtual space. A feeling of psychosis, according to Allegra, is a sign that “the body is fully engaging with the gaming architecture.” Fully engaging in the virtual world means loosening the grasp on what is real and what is imagined or programmed. At one point, Ted pauses his virtual life in eXistenZ to return to his “real life.” When he gets there, however, he says that his life feels “completely unreal.” eXistenZ explores the world according to technology and ultimately argues that technology is shaping our reality. The viewer is intentionally unsure of what is reality and what is the virtual world, exploring the ramifications of a reality unified with technologically created spaces. In this world, eXistenZ argues, we are no longer unsure of what is real around us, we are unsure of what is real within us as well. Identity takes on a more fluid form, bending and transforming with the external environment. At the end of the film when the group is in the appearance of reality, the game designer says, “we’re back but I have a feeling some of our crew doesn’t realize it yet.”

Digitally Divided
In her piece "The New Digital Divide," Marcia Stapanek analyzes the way our personalization of information on the web has segregated us from one another, creating a divide in the online space where we cannot actively engage with other people. She advocates for a more active online community by stating, "we must stop assuming that civic engagement will occur online on its own." With her article, she analyzes the notion that "data-filtering" isn't a new phenomenon, but it is becoming easier and more destructive with the advancement of technology. Ultimately, Stapanek argues, the once dreamed about internet that promoted democracy and open communication has turned up thus far to be a fantasy, and unless we actively engage the digital space in a new way we will never see an online space that inspires and encourages open communication between members of different belief systems, attitudes, and traditions.
She ends her piece with a question saying, "Does the surge of online social networks and corporate use of Net filters to segment consumers of their products make it harder for people to engage with one another -- in or out of the workplace?"
I would answer her question with a resounding yes. The segmentation of humanity into a society that lets us pick and choose the information that we feel is convenient and entertaining to us creates an environment that makes us less likely to be put in environments where we have to encounter information that we don't agree with or don't like.
Our culture lets us personalize our news with things like Google News and blogs subscribing to a particular political leaning. Because of this, "we must work harder to break out of all of these self-imposed (or machine-imposed) comfort zones if we're to affect social change," Stapanek states. I couldn't agree with her more. If we are to build a democratic environment in the online space, we must enter into communities that allow us to engage opposing viewpoints and we must engage them on a respectful, civic, and ethical level.

Privacy and Augmented Reality
After reading Benkoil's piece, "How The New York Times, Others Are Experimenting with Augmented Reality," some of the predictions made in Neuromancer can be seen in the present day. Augmented Reality is, by design, a convergence of the physical and technological worlds. The article defines AR as “layering digital information onto the physical world." With AR, the physical and the virtual become one stream of information and become a single medium. With a smart phone or portable electronic device, Augmented Reality has potentially boundless limits.
The article mentions multiple examples of how AR is being used and pushed in multiple mediums, citing everything from Esquire magazine's plans to integrate AR into their reader experience to how the U.S. Postal Service uses AR to help customers decide how big of a box they should buy to ship their goods. The article, overall, is showing that more companies, groups, and individuals are investing time and money into Augmented Reality technology because they believe that it is useful and marketable in the future.
With a greater push for AR technology, however, comes a greater need for adequate measures to protect the privacy of, well, just about everyone. At the very foundation of AR is the ability to gain access to information about the physical world that is not explicitly in sight. This creates what the article calls the "creepiness" factor. The author is right when he says that "it can be frightening to think of the possibilities for invasion of privacy."
With more money and more time being invested into AR, we should push for legislation to ensure that the development of these products does not disrupt the privacy of everyday individuals and businesses. Imagine a world where someone can point a camera phone at you and gain access to your Facebook profile, name, phone number, or personal information based on face recognition gained through Augmented Reality. AR has many positive projections (like the ability to know more than meets the eye) but we must be careful and invest cautiously into the technology, making sure we protect privacy along the way.

S/R Paper 2: Neuromancer
“The sky above the port was the color of television, tuned to a dead channel,” (3) Neuromancer by William Gibson begins, imagining a world where the virtual and the physical collide. Gibson creates the term cyberspace, calling it “a consensual hallucination experienced daily by billions of people” and predicting a dystopian world where cyberspace is an engulfing reality (51). The main character Case and character Molly Millions develop a close relationship that provides them with a shared mission to steal the consciousness of other human beings, raising the question of what it means to be human in a world where consciousness is downloadable and can be stolen and experienced by others. After investigating the identity of Armitage and revealing that he has a former identity of a Willis Corto, Gibson explores the meaning of identity in a digitized age. Case is “hungover and confused” when he discovers this, and Case asks the computer to read printed materials to him, which he says leave gaps about Armitage’s past identity (79). The blurred lines of the physical body and virtual creation become blurred in the novel, revealing a prediction of a super technological world that allows for technology to be implanted inside of the brain and for the virtual world to be experienced with the senses. Case has internal organs that are technologically enhanced. Peter Rivera, a drug addict who is able to create holographics with implanted pieces of technology inside of his brain, leads Case and Molly to an being containing artificial intelligence called Wintermute. The artificial intelligence that exists in this novel raises questions about the extent of technological creations, and whether or not they will ultimately equalize themselves to the same level of reasoning, consciousness, and emotion that human beings contain. In the close of the book, Case spends the “bulk of his Swiss account on a new pancreas and liver,” further showing Gibson’s notion of a world in which the human body and the machine are blurring together (260). In the intricacies of the plot line, Gibson is displaying a broader point: that a world that blurs the natural and virtual provides complex consequences.
With Neuromancer, Gibson spends time showing a world that is filled with artificial intelligence. 3Jane and Molly are talking in chapter 19, and 3Jane tells Molly that her father killed her mother because “she imagined us in a symbiotic relationship with AI’s, our corporate decisions made for us” (220). In Gibson’s futuristic world, artificial intelligence is a reality that is as smart as the human race, able to make decisions and make them for us. “Listen,” Case says, “that’s an AI, you know” (108)? Neuromancer explores the implications of a society heading in that direction, using the matrix as a prediction for a virtual world that allows users to become involved on a sensory level with a technologically created reality. Case feels things in the virtual world, predicting a reality that we currently live in. With the integration of the virtual experience into the physical experience, we may become involved with technology on a level that goes much deeper than simply experiencing or interacting with it. We are, like Case in the novel and like Gibson predicted, growing more involved with it. Just as Case “tried to scream” when he “jacked in” and found “nothing” but a “gray void” that contained “no cyberspace,” Gibson predicts a world in which humanity will try and scream in the absence of a virtual connection because of our dependence on it (225). Walking into a room in chapter four, Case sees booths that “lined a central hall” and were inhabited by “clientele” who were young, “few of them out of their teens” (55). Case notes that they “all seemed to have carbon sockets planted behind the left ear” (55). Gibson’s book goes to show this reality in society, that youth metaphorically have sockets in their heads, constantly plugging in to virtual outlets and constantly being plugged into by virtual mediums. Gibson blurs the lines between technology and humanity with Neuromancer, imagining a dystopia that is being realized in society today.
